What is Inbox.dll?

Inbox.dll is part of Inbox Toolbar and developed by Inbox.com, Inc. according to the Inbox.dll version information.

Inbox.dll's description is "Inbox Toolbar Browser Object"

Inbox.dll is digitally signed by Inbox.com, Inc.

Inbox.dll is usually located in the 'C:\PROGRA~2\INBOXT~1\' folder.

Some of the anti-virus scanners at VirusTotal detected Inbox.dll.

VirusTotal report

3 of the 53 anti-virus programs at VirusTotal detected the Inbox.dll file. That's a 6% detection rate.

ScannerDetection Name
DrWeb Tool.InstallToolbar.127
ESET-NOD32 Win32/Toolbar.Inbox.H
Malwarebytes PUP.Optional.Inbox
